  • Denmark: Practitioners Submit an Open Letter to the Argentinean Embassy

    On the 20th of December, Falun Gong practitioners in Denmark went to the Argentinean Embassy to submit an open letter from the Danish Falun Gong Association to the ambassador. In the letter, practitioners called on the Argentinean government to pay close attention to recent actions by the Chinese Embassy in Buenos Aires, which recently ordered villains to assault Falun Gong practitioners who engaged in peaceful protest during Luo Gan's visit to Argentina. Luo was the head of the Chinese Communist Party's evil Gestapo-like organisation — the 610 office — that was created to persecute Falun Gong and operates above Chinese law.

  • Letter from the Swedish Falun Dafa Association to the Argentinian Ambassador in Stockholm

    "On Wednesday the 14th of December 2005 agents from the Chinese delegation assaulted Falun Gong practitioners who were peacefully protesting against human right violations in China, outside the National Congress in Buenos Aires, during the visit of Chinese official Luo Gan. The local time was between 11.00 – 11.30 am. First hand witness reports said that the Chinese assailants violently punched and kicked Falun Gong practitioner, and robbed them of their banners, fliers, cameras and cell phones."

  • Swedish Falun Dafa Association Writes to the Thai Embassy

    "On December the 15th about twenty Thai police officers arrested three men, two women and their children aged five, six and fourteen. These Falun Gong practitioners did nothing wrong, but the Thai police choose to lock them up like they were criminals. They were peacefully meditating in front of the Chinese Embassy in Bangkok on December the 15th most probably in sympathy with two female Falun Gong practitioners who were raped by the policemen of Zhuozhou City, Hebei Province in China. They were very sad about what happened to their fellow practitioners in China."
